Transaction 7f78581a1701859358109bc0bf6985b8ea7f07e3ff30b51a68ba157db4e35b88

1 Input
1 Outputs
  • 7f78581a1701859358109bc0bf6985b8ea7f07e3ff30b51a68ba157db4e35b88:0
  • value  1475537
    address  3BEh8VWF55GWfe51jbR9iivnH5ev35cuym